    <title>branches:  1.1.6;  1.1.12;  1.1.36;  1.1.38;<br/>Add a new installer image for Raspberry PI to evbarm<br/><br/>Includes the following major changes:<br/><br/>1) Add new configmenu item to sysinst to allow creation of users at<br/>post-install time.<br/>2) Add an sshramdisk type to evbarm, which is a ramdisk with sshd<br/>enabled, allowing users to install on a headless PI by sshing to the<br/>device with the account "sysinst" password "netbsd" to begin the<br/>installation. (Note, neither the account, nor the ssh setup are copied to<br/>the finalized installation image)<br/>3) Change mkimage to build a boot-only image, without the root filesystems.<br/><br/>Much of the sshramdisk code could be reused on other ports easily.</title>
